An Intimate Joyous Magic Flute
Some opera purists will not like Bergman’s Magic Flute for reasons that are perplexing. This is an amazing flute because it is so much more intimate created with infectious joy. In 1975 it was deemed by Peter Cowie and Roger Ebert as the greatest film adaptation of an opera ever. I would place it in the top 5 since there are now some excellent film adaptations especially by Ponnelle. Do not get bothered that the opera is sung in Swedish, is about an hour shorter than stage performances, and that Bergman added minor libretto and changed the plot a little. Who cares? This is his interpretation and his Joyous creation. The new 2K digital restoration, with uncompressed stereo soundtrack on the Blu-ray is superb. I chose to set my amplifier to expanded stereo to play through all speakers.The extras are excellent allowing us to understand Bergman’s creative process: The Interview with director Ingmar Bergman recorded in 1974 for Swedish television, the interview with film scholar Peter Cowie, Tystnad! Tagning! Trollflöjten! (1975), a feature-length documentary produced for Swedish television about the making of the film, An essay by author Alexander Chee. I would also recommend the esssys at the Criterion website as well as Roger Ebert’s 4 star review at IMDb website. ENJOY!
